Wonderful questions from a non-canadian! In regards to One Canada vs Many Canadas

"I’m not sure what this means as a non-Canadian" One Canada refers to a single Canadian identity, united without difference. Many Canadas [or plurality] refers to the "compromise as the best response to national and cultural tensions — national, regional, ethnic, religious and political — that make up Canada." [-canadian encyclopedia]

"Is this something to do with the bloc" It could be! Seperatist movements [in quebec and alberta, or even simply western or french canada] are national tensions and conflicts! They do represent a plurality of Canadian itentity "Or more of an indigenous rights thing" In the same boat, Indigenous identity also fits into the plural tensions

"Or something to do with monarchists (why do you have those??? That’s OUR royal family and WE don’t even like them)" I find it interesting that most people dont know that canada is not a fully independant nation. We are a british colony and the british royal family is also our royal family. While we have nationhood and soveignty, the king is still a figurehead in our society and we need his mark of approval [by a representative] before any bill is passed into law [this is why harry and meghan now live in vancouver (no idea if they still are, last time i checked they did🤷‍♂️) because of our close ties to england] We have monarchists because we are technically under a monarchy [the british royal family] - unlike americans we never fought for total seperation from england [hence why we were required to fight in ww1] I remember when the queen died there were heavy calls for justin [and the government in general] to rethink our ties with the royal family - but he never did and i highly doubt mark ever will
